Job Description

The Counsel – PBM Sales and Account Management position provides enterprise-wide support and guidance for U.S. and global contracting activities, with an emphasis on benefit management services contracts. The position will work closely with Sales, Legal, Compliance, and business colleagues and will report directly to the Senior Managing Counsel for PBM Legal Transactions.

The position requires an ability to negotiate and draft contract terms across a wide area of contracts, ensure that contracts meet compliance/governance requirements and work with clients at all levels on a daily basis. Candidates must have knowledge and expertise in contract drafting, compliance, risk evaluation and management of vendor relationships, including pre-litigation disputes.

The role will involve the following:

  • Contract Drafting and Negotiations: Experience in drafting and negotiating contract terms, templates and guidelines for contracting, including standard alternative clauses for a wide range of commodities
  • International Contracting: Working with global internal legal colleagues and vendors on contracting and related issues
  • Risk Management and Compliance: Identification, evaluation and reporting on potential risk in connection with commercial contracting and disputes; meeting with senior legal, corporate and client management concerning key risk issues
  • Training, Education and Presentations: Ability to develop and provide training to all levels of the organization; strong presentation skills, including the ability to present to senior management

Responsibilities:

  • Negotiate various types of services, licensing and technology transactions with domestic and international clients with a focus on limiting Evernorth
  • s liability, protecting Evernorth’s confidentiality and intellectual property rights and protecting customers’ privacy interests.
  • Negotiate resolutions to disputed, pre-litigation issues consistent with Cigna’s objectives.
  • Provide and manage contract template language and accompanying training materials for use by Evernorth contracting staff.
  • Effectively matrix with senior-level attorneys and critical business partners, including Compliance, Privacy, Information Technology, operations and Corporate/Business Development
  • Manage outside counsel on discrete matters as may be required
  • Work with Legal, Compliance and business clients in developing, implementing, and coordinating contracting and governance strategies
  • Proactively identify contracting risks for business partners

Qualifications:

  • Juris Doctor required and active bar membership in at least one U.S. jurisdiction
  • 3+ years of commercial contracting experience in positions of increasing responsibility, with at least a portion of practice focused on the negotiating and drafting of vendor transactions.
  • Strong drafting and negotiation skills
  • Strong preference for familiarity with healthcare, insurance, benefits and/or pharmacy
  • Experience supporting Freedom of Information Act and/or Public Information Act reviews is a plus.
  • Ability to understand complex transactions, including intellectual property, international/multinational, and privacy issues.
  • Strong interpersonal skills and the ability to communicate and collaborate effectively with clients and internal business partners, both verbally and in writing.
  • Must produce top-quality work product, have a strong work ethic and have the ability to work quickly and efficiently.
  • Must be able to manage competing priorities and to meet demanding deadlines in a fast-paced environment.
  • Ability to identify business and legal issues and propose actionable legal and business solutions.
  • Demonstrate good judgment and attention to detail.
  • Ability and desire to learn new subject areas and willingness take on new responsibilities.
